Filipino martial arts (FMA) (Filipino: Sining panlaban ng Pilipinas) refer to ancient Malay and newer modified fighting methods devised in the Philippines.It incorporates elements from both Western and Eastern Martial Arts, the most popular forms of which are known as Arnis, Eskrima, and Kali.The intrinsic need for self-preservation was the genesis of these systems. Juxta :Position - The Aesthetics of Reduction showcases the wooden carvings of the Ifugao people from the 18 th to 20 th centuries alongside contemporary paintings by Filipino artists such as Lee Aguinaldo, Federico Alcuaz, Cesar Legaspi, Arturo Luz, and Jose Joya, among others. The National Commission for Culture and the Arts, the official cultural agency of the government of the Philippines, has categorized Filipino arts into traditional and non-traditional.Each category is split into various arts, which in turn have sub-categories of their own. Contemporary music in the Philippines usually refers to compositions that have adopted ideas and elements from twentieth century art music in the West, as well as the latest trends and musical styles in the entertainment industry. In the early years of the American colonization, ballet and modern dance were introduced to the Filipinos through a steady stream of foreign teachers, notable among whom were Luva Adameit, Kaethe Hauser, Trudl Dubsky andAnita Kane. 3.
